基于 Go 语言的可视化 web 管理后台生成工具

2020-06-03 15:06:55 +08:00
 sunshinev

Go-sword(利刃)是一款基于 Go 语言的可视化 web 管理后台生成工具

官方网站 https://sunshinev.github.io/go-sword-home/

她能满足你哪些?

  1. 你有代码洁癖,不希望工具过多干扰你的业务逻辑
  2. 你希望生成的页面可以自定义修改,来实现更多的功能
  3. 你希望代码特别简单易读,且容易自定义
  4. 你希望能快速构建管理后台,哪怕仅仅是将数据库里的数据可视化
  5. 你希望一键生成 CRUD,无需复杂操作
  6. 你希望使用 iView 的组件,快速构建页面

那么 go-sword 可以满足你

根据 MySQL 的表结构,创建完整的管理后台界面,开发者无需再重复手动的创建具有 CRUD 能力的页面 只需要点击按钮即可生成完整的管理后台

特点

  1. 一键生成,无需写一行代码
  2. 支持增加、删除、编辑、列表、批量删除、分页、检索
  3. 页面基于 Vue.js + iView
  4. 针对每个数据表都生成了单独的逻辑文件,开发者可以求使用 Vue 或者 iView 来实现功能更加丰富的页面

2151 次点击
所在节点    程序员
3 条回复
ziyeziye
2020-06-03 15:26:52 +08:00
何不用 GoAdminGroup/go-admin
像 laravel-admin 一样,基本不用管页面,快速开发后台的
sunshinev
2020-06-03 15:32:24 +08:00
@ziyeziye go-admin go-admin 做的特别棒,基于 ant design 的吧,不知道每个页面如果想自定义组件咋搞
cokyhe
2020-06-04 08:00:39 +08:00
laravel-admin 确实是好东西

这是一个专为移动设备优化的页面(即为了让你能够在 Google 搜索结果里秒开这个页面),如果你希望参与 V2EX 社区的讨论,你可以继续到 V2EX 上打开本讨论主题的完整版本。

https://www.v2ex.com/t/678260

V2EX 是创意工作者们的社区,是一个分享自己正在做的有趣事物、交流想法,可以遇见新朋友甚至新机会的地方。

V2EX is a community of developers, designers and creative people.

© 2021 V2EX